引言
随着电子游戏产业的迅猛发展,游戏已经成为全球范围内最受欢迎的娱乐方式之一。然而,在游戏世界中,安全漏洞的存在成为了玩家和开发者的共同挑战。本章将带您深入了解游戏安全漏洞的类型、成因及其防范措施,帮助您在游戏世界中畅游无阻。
第一节 游戏安全漏洞概述
1.1 什么是游戏安全漏洞?
游戏安全漏洞是指在游戏程序中存在的可以被利用的缺陷,这些缺陷可能被恶意分子利用,导致游戏数据泄露、玩家账号被盗、游戏崩溃等问题。
1.2 游戏安全漏洞的分类
- 代码漏洞:游戏程序中存在的编程错误,可能导致程序崩溃、数据泄露等。
- 设计漏洞:游戏设计上的缺陷,可能导致游戏规则被滥用,影响游戏平衡。
- 网络漏洞:游戏服务器或客户端存在的安全漏洞,可能导致玩家信息泄露、账号被盗等。
第二节 游戏安全漏洞的成因
2.1 编程错误
- 逻辑错误:程序代码中存在逻辑上的错误,导致程序运行异常。
- 输入验证错误:未对用户输入进行有效验证,可能导致恶意数据注入。
2.2 设计缺陷
- 游戏平衡性问题:游戏规则设计不合理,导致游戏平衡性被破坏。
- 数据管理问题:游戏数据管理不善,导致数据泄露或丢失。
2.3 网络安全问题
- 服务器安全:游戏服务器存在安全漏洞,可能导致玩家信息泄露。
- 客户端安全:游戏客户端存在安全漏洞,可能导致恶意软件入侵。
第三节 游戏安全漏洞的防范措施
3.1 编程安全
- 代码审查:对游戏程序进行代码审查,及时发现并修复漏洞。
- 静态代码分析:使用静态代码分析工具,自动检测代码中的潜在安全风险。
3.2 游戏设计安全
- 平衡性测试:对游戏规则进行平衡性测试,确保游戏公平公正。
- 数据管理:加强游戏数据管理,确保数据安全。
3.3 网络安全
- 服务器安全:加强游戏服务器安全防护,防止玩家信息泄露。
- 客户端安全:加强对游戏客户端的安全防护,防止恶意软件入侵。
第四节 游戏安全漏洞案例分析
4.1 案例一:某知名游戏玩家账号被盗
- 漏洞类型:网络漏洞
- 漏洞成因:游戏客户端存在安全漏洞,导致玩家账号信息被恶意分子窃取。
- 防范措施:加强对游戏客户端的安全防护,提醒玩家保护账号信息。
4.2 案例二:某游戏数据泄露事件
- 漏洞类型:代码漏洞
- 漏洞成因:游戏程序中存在编程错误,导致玩家数据泄露。
- 防范措施:加强代码审查,确保游戏程序安全可靠。
总结
游戏安全漏洞的存在对游戏产业和玩家利益都带来了严重影响。通过了解游戏安全漏洞的类型、成因及防范措施,我们可以更好地保护自己的游戏账号和游戏体验。在今后的文章中,我们将继续探讨游戏安全漏洞的更多内容,帮助您在游戏世界中畅游无阻。